Kenny Bednarek has admitted that watching Sha'Carri Richardson, Melissa Jefferson, and Twanisha Terry qualify for the Paris 2024 Olympics motivated him to dig deep for a podium finish in the men's 100m final. Bednarek trains at the Star Athletics Club under tutelage of Dennis Mitchell who also coaches the trio. The 25-year-old disclosed that watching the trio making history was motivation enough for him to dig deep for a podium place in the men’s 100m final. Bednarek finished second behind triple world champion Noah Lyles who equaled his personal best time of 9.83. Bednarek, finishing second, clocked a personal best time of 9.87 as Olympic Games 100m silver medallist clocked 9.88 to cross the finish line.

Activists Boniface Mwangi, Hanifa Adan and Haki Africa Executive Director Hussein Khalid have been released from the Nairobi Regional DCI HQ after being grilled over Finance Bill 2024 protests. Earlier Mwangi said that they were at the DCI headquarters to present a petition about alleged abductions targeting peaceful protesters. The activist said that some people have brought back the infamous abductions that President William Ruto vowed to end. "This is a return to the Yala River era, that is why we are seeing so many abductions in this country yet President Ruto said he will end torture,'' Mwangi said. "The president said 'no more River Yala' but this is River Yala all over again.''

President William Ruto has expressed confidence that the presence of Kenyan police officers in Haiti will offer relief to the citizens of the Caribbean country. The President said Kenya has solid credentials in peace-making and conflict resolution globally. “Our police officers' presence in Haiti will give relief to the men, women and children whose lives have been broken by gang violence. We will work with the international community to bring lasting stability to Haiti,” he said. The President was speaking at the Administration Police Training College, Embakasi during a pre-deployment briefing of the first Kenyan police contingent to the Multinational Security Support Mission to Haiti.

Pamella Sittoni has become the biggest casualty so far in the ongoing layoff at the Nation Media Group (NMG). Ms Sittoni, who was Group Managing Editor of the Nation Media Group, the highest position in the editorial pecking order, will be exiting by the end of June, after reaching a deal with the company to terminate her employment prematurely. Meanwhile, the exit of Pamella Sittoni is being closely watched as it has already touched off succession talk, with insiders trying to figure out who will take over from her from those who survive the cleanup. She stands out as a pioneer, being among the first lady to hold the position of Group Managing Editor at the Nation Media Group, and arguably in Kenyan media. Her ascent continued, catapulting her to the position of Managing Editor of The EastAfrican, Executive Editor and Managing Editor of Daily Nation, Executive Editor for Partnerships, and, evantually, Group Managing Editor.

Bolt on Monday announced that the target to raise Ksh.10 million to assist flood victims in Kenya was achieved. 5% of each ride’s revenue from this category was apportioned and forwarded to the Kenya Red Cross Society. The partnership between Bolt and the Kenya Red Cross Society to support flood victims across Kenya started in May 2024. Speaking at the final handover ceremony, Linda Ndungu, Bolt Country Manager said the funds raised will support flood victims through the Kenya Red Cross Society. The response to the ‘Flood Assist’ category was overwhelming, allowing us to meet our target in just two weeks.
